Blueberry Muffins

Best Blueberry Muffins - Cook's Illustrated (Dad's recipe) Makes 12 muffins. Published September 1, 2001. This recipe does not require a standing mixer, but when making the batter, be sure to whisk vigorously in step 2, then fold carefully in step 3. There should be no large pockets of flour in the finished batter, but small occasional sprays may remain. Do not overmix the batter. These muffins are great unadorned, but for an extra flourish, give them a dip in sugar by following one of the variations. Ingredients 2 cups unbleached all-purpose flour (10 ounces) 1 tablespoon baking powder 1/2 teaspoon table salt 1 large egg 1 cup granulated sugar (7 ounces) 4 tablespoons unsalted butter , melted and cooled slightly 1 1/4 cups sour cream (10 ounces) 1 1/2 cups frozen blueberries , preferably wild Instructions 1.
